To file an income tax return, you must fill a form. There are various forms and each form has a specific purpose. It is also meant for a specific group of people. So, before filing, know what form to fill and what category you fall into. The forms are from ITR 1 to ITR 7. There are different forms for salaried people, for individuals, for corporates, etc.
